Express Entry draw #360
On 8 August 2025, IRCC issued 2,500 invitations to apply in the French-language proficiency category. The lowest-ranked candidate invited scored 481 on the Comprehensive Ranking System, 102 points above the previous French-language proficiency round 20 weeks earlier. That was the highest of the 9 French-language proficiency rounds held in the year to that date, which together issued 26,600 invitations at cut-offs between 379 and 481.

What was the CRS cut-off for Express Entry draw #360?
The cut-off for round #360, held on 8 August 2025, was 481. It was a French-language proficiency round and it issued 2,500 invitations to apply, 102 points above the previous French-language proficiency round 20 weeks earlier. Candidates who tied at 481 were ranked by the date they entered the pool, with the cut-off timestamp set at July 18, 2025 at 05:16:06 UTC, which means somebody sitting on exactly that score who submitted their profile after that moment was not invited. That tie-break is the part of a round most people never see, and it is the reason two candidates with identical scores can get different answers on the same day. It is also the argument for submitting a profile as soon as it is genuinely ready, since the ordering it creates costs nothing to be early in.
